안드로이드 개발 질문/답변
(글 수 45,052)
안녕하세요.
현재 개발 중에 궁금한 사항이 있어서 이렇게 글을 씁니다.
EditText를 사용해서 문자 입력을 받고 있습니다.
질문은 아래와 같이 세가지입니다.
1. EditText에서 data(숫자)를 입력하면 "HH, MM" format으로 나타내고 싶은데 이걸 구현하려면 addTextChangedListene()를 이용해서 직접 format을 구현하는 방법 말고 기존 API에서 제공해주는 string format으로 사용할 수는 없을까요?
2. EditText 중에 cursor 이동이 되지 않도록 하고 싶은데요. setCursorVisible(false)를 할 경우에 cursor가 화면에는 나타나지 않지만 실제로는 cursor 이동이 되더라구요. editbox에서 cursor 이동자체를 하지 않도록 할 수는 없는건가요?
아니면 cursor가 이동한 상황을 알 수는 없을까요? 임의로 마지막으로 cursor을 이동시키려고 합니다.
3. EditText의 max data를 입력한 후 다른 view에 focus를 주려면 requestFocus()를 사용하면 되나요?
-ㅠ 고수님들의 답변을 기다립니다.